The doll is also similar to the doll used in the music video for ' Ur So Gay'. The figure is 12 inches high and sports an outfit similar to the one worn in the music video for ' I Kissed a Girl'. During the summer of 2009, Katy had a sweepstakes on her MySpace page where the winner gets a doll.
They retailed for $49.99 each and were only offered for a limited time. Only 500 of the dolls were made, 150 of them were roughly distributed within the record industry to tastemakers, media and other interested parties. It was designed by Jason Wu and was sold by Integrity Toys, a New York based toy maker. The Katy Perry Doll is the first official doll of Katy Perry.
